Here is the reason WCS is the price it is: "The price of Alberta oil sold to the U.S. is not set by a single entity, but rather determined by global market forces of supply and demand, with the price influenced by various factors like oil quality, marketability, and logistics. While benchmarks like Western Canada Select (WCS) and West Texas Intermediate (WTI) play a role in pricing, they reflect the interplay of these market factors, not dictate them" "WTI (West Texas Intermediate) and WCS (Western Canada Select) are key benchmarks used in the oil market. WTI is a globally recognized benchmark, while WCS is more specific to Western Canadian heavy crude. " "The price of Alberta oil can vary depending on its quality (density, sulfur content), how easily it can be refined and marketed, and the availability of infrastructure to transport it. There isn't a single entity that sets the price for Alberta oil. Instead, the price is a result of the complex interaction of supply, demand, and the specific characteristics of the oil being trade" So, it is not political and not a price at the pump thing or even a negotiation.

The Port of Churchill pipeline is still only a wet dream. No proposals yet let alone plans. The Port of Churchill in Manitoba has an existing oil-handling system and has been considered for oil exports, it is not currently a major oil port. The port primarily handles grain, other commodities, and general cargo. A proposed upgrade to the oil system, which would have allowed for the export of light-sweet crude, was scrapped in 2014. NOTE: the port services commodities needed by the town or Churchill and Kivalliq region of Nunavut. It is not a distribution point. Oil-Handling System: The Port of Churchill does have an oil-handling system, which was previously owned and operated by OmniTRAX. Past Proposals: In 2013, OmniTRAX proposed a $2 million upgrade to the system to facilitate the export of 330,000 barrels of light-sweet crude according to Wikipedia. NOTE: Alberta oil is not light-sweet crude. Scrapped Plan: However, the plan to export oil through Churchill was abandoned by 2014. For sure Manitoba want something but lets be real. Hudsons Bay in not navigable for 9 months of the year. And do you or anyone really think oil tankers along Hudson Bay shores and between Labrador and Baffin Island can be used regularly? While in SAR, I have flown over Hudsons Bay summer and winter. It is not hospitable. I had the pleasure (or displeasure) of having spent over a month in Churchill. The railway was down for over 2 years because of the muskeg etc that kept the track failing so the only way they got stuff in was by air. It is constantly being repaired because of the freeze, thaw, flooding etc. If, a pipeline were to be built as Smith wants, it would be decades away. Right now, it is a "pipe dream"
